Gladiator Crabapple
What: A very hardy, narrowly upright to columnar ornamental tree, Malus ‘DurLeo’ (Gladiator Crabapple) features showy pink flowers followed by smallish purple fruit and rich burgundy-purple leaves throughout the season. Its distinctive vertical form makes it an ideal accent tree in the landscape.
Best use: Perfect as a vertical accent in gardens, this ornamental tree works beautifully as a standalone specimen to create visual interest. Its narrow, columnar form also makes it excellent for hedges and screening, especially in spaces where horizontal spread is limited.
Plant Details
| Height | 18 feet |
| Spread | 9 feet |
| Hardiness Zone | 2 |
| Sunlight | Full Sun |
| Watering | Average to moist; do not allow to dry out |
| Growth Rate | Medium |
| Bloom Time | Mid spring |
| Flower Color | Pink |
| Maintenance | Occasional; prune in late winter |
| Uses | Accent, Vertical Accent, Hedges/Screening |
